The KB article unfortunately doesn't help with an embedded descriptor.
To find out what can be done, I need the .vmdk file's metadata. Assuming that the encryption didn't resize the metadata section, it is the first 7,929,856 Bytes.
One option to extract that part is to download https://sanbarrow.com/files/dsfok.zip, extract the executables, and run the below command in the VM's folder. Then compress/zip the ".bin" file and attach the .zip archive to a reply post.
Any other option/tool to extract that data from the .vmdk file is ok too.
dsfo.exe "Windows 10 x64.vmdk" 0 7929856 "Metadata.bin"
